1. The E-Bike Itself: Deconstructed Folded Dimensions

As already mentioned, not all foldable e-bikes are created equal. The metrics that imply the e-bike is indeed “folded” will be the determinant factor for your decision if the e-bike can fit in your trunk. Thus, when considering the needs for your future purchase, look for the metrics that speak in numbers, not words in sales pitches. The primary goal is to fit a bike that becomes small and compact once folded. The wheel size – a 20-inch wheel diameter, which is standard for “mini” fat tire bikes – is necessary. This measure allows you to combine a stable ride when unrolled and a small footprint when needed. Finally, the e-bike’s weight is important, not for fitting consideration, but rather for you to determine your capacity – the lighter, the better since mini-bikes tend to be generally lightweight.

Folded Dimensions

This is the single most important specification. Manufacturers provide these numbers. Compare them directly to your trunk’s measurements.

Folding Mechanism

Look for a robust, multi-point folding system. This generally includes a main frame hinge, a collapsible handlebar stem, and often folding pedals. A quality mechanism is secure when riding and simple to operate.

Component Removability

A key tip for a better fit is to remove parts. The battery is the heaviest component, and when taken out, it sheds 7-10 lbs, rendering the lift much easier. Fully remove the seat post to reduce folded height.

Frame Geometry

Some have protruding parts even when folded. Look for designs where components such as the derailleur are well-protected within the folded frame to prevent them from being damaged while transporting.

2. The Car Trunk: Understanding Your Vehicle’s True Capacity

A car’s trunk capacity is more complex than the integer of its volume in the owner’s manual. The shape of this space and, most importantly, the size of the opening determines what you can physically load. A large volume trunk with a small opening will not accommodate an e-bike. Therefore, a close assessment of your vehicle is non-negotiable. Different car types offer vastly different levels of convenience for an electric bike, and realizing your car’s specifics, limitations, and advantages can save you a frustrating discovery on purchase day.

Trunk Aperture

This category is made up of the height and width of the trunk opening. With these measurements, the folded bike must first go through this opening before it fits. You want to carefully measure this.

Internal Dimensions vs. Obstructions

Secondly, you want to measure the usable width, depth, and height. Pay particular attention to the wheel wells, which encroach on the space. Many also have stereo equipment or cargo management systems that may take up depth space.

Vehicle Type Matters

  • Sedans: These cars perform worst here, with the smaller boot opening and a permanent panel stopping the bike from fitting easily.
  • Hatchbacks & Crossovers: Hatchbacks and crossovers are usually the best options considering the abundance of hatch space and folding rear seats.
  • SUVs & Minivans: With their performance space, these two are guaranteed to fit one or two folding e-bikes with more cargo than anyone could want when seats are down.

4. The Loading Process: A Step-by-Step Guide

The Folding Sequence

In order, lower or remove the seat post, fold the pedals, unlatch and collapse the handlebar stem, release the main frame safety latch, and fold the bike in half until the locking mechanism engages.

Safe Lifting Technique

This is a key note: Always bend at your knees, not your back. Get a good grip on a solid part of the frame, lift with your legs, and keep the bike close to your body in order to maintain balance.

Protect Your Vehicle

After loading your bike, you should not have to worry about the stuff inside your trunk getting scraped. Place an old blanket, canvas tarp, or dedicated car trunk liner down first. That way, the pedals and chain grease will not scratch or stain your trunk’s carpet.

Secure the Bike

Finally, the bike should be fastened inside. It should not be sliding around. Use bungee cords or adjustable cargo straps to fasten the frame to your trunk’s installed cargo loops. This prevents the bike from moving around when turning or stopping.

5. Final Checklist and Pro Tips

Folded Dimensions

The folded size of the bike must not exceed the space available in the trunk. "Fit a cardboard box or frame of its folded dimensions into your trunk to test-fit it before buying,” noted Jack.

E-Bike Weight

This factor will affect a person’s capability of lifting the bike without straining or injuring oneself. If this is a problem for the target user, opt for a model with a battery that can be taken out – the battery constitutes 15-20 percent of the lifting weight.

Trunk Opening Size

Depending on the bike’s measurements, the opening of the trunk may become the governing factor. “Take measurements of the smallest points at the opening – probably the opening’s width and height, then compare them to the bike’s folded dimensions”, advised the resident expert. Some trunks expand in volume with depth, which depends on the model and, of course, the car.

Trunk Interior Shape

Certain elements present inside the interior may prevent the e-bike from fitting despite the total volume seemingly being sufficient. “Find out where the wheel wells are situated and measure the available flat floor space,” said Jack from past experience.

Accessories Factor

Racks, baskets, fenders, etc., can majorly alter the folded profile. If they’re not easily removable or do not fold neatly together with the e-bike, they might need separate lifting and transportation.

Batteries

Battery removal helps to unload some weight, and it’s not a bad idea in general. In addition, you prevent accidental battery and connector damage and make it easy to charge indoors without needing to bring the e-bike in every time.

Pre-Loading Cleanliness

Fat tires are incredible dirt, mud, sand, and grime collectors. One good habit is carrying a small, stiff brush and a rag. Just before you load the e-bike for transport, a quick 30-second scrub of each tire is enough to keep your car interior much cleaner.

Durability and Quality

Folding hinges and latches are high-stress components. Thus, investing in an electric bike from reputable brands known for quality engineering will ensure they remain reliable. The most critical numbers you should check are the three numbers for length x width x height in the folding measurements.

Can the size of wheels have an influence in fitting the bike in the trunk?
Definitely, a 20-inch wheel, one that is standardly installed on “mini” fat tire bikes, will permit a far more compact folded structure in comparison with a full-sized 26-inch fat tire bike.
